The most common problem (in Scandinavia that is) with the CCC is that the DVD drive reading unit starts to misfire, that reader problem makes the entire system unable to start - this can happen with age, or a scratchy DVD - regardless, IF you manage to get your NAV DVD out by resetting it (with the volume, and both eject buttons pressed at the same time for a few seconds), try leaving it out - if your system stays ok, get your BMW dealer to exchange the DVD reading unit inside the drive and all is well.
